Linear discriminant analysis lda and the related fishers linear discriminant are methods used in statistics, pattern recognition and machine learning to find a linear combination of features which characterizes or separates two or more classes of objects or events. Linear discriminant analysis lda, normal discriminant analysis nda, or discriminant function analysis is a generalization of fishers linear discriminant, a method used in statistics, pattern recognition, and machine learning to find a linear combination of features that characterizes or separates two or more classes of objects or events. Linear discriminant analysis lda is a very common technique for dimensionality reduction problems as a preprocessing step for machine learning and pattern classification applications. Chapter 440 discriminant analysis introduction discriminant analysis finds a set of prediction equations based on independent variables that are used to classify individuals into groups.
